[hometext] => To The Tune From Wizard Of Oz,
[bodytext] => Half and Half in mine please, While we poetically assemble And my shaking fingers tremble, Till the caffeine gives a start. While my lips start to quiver And my body gives a shiver Please pour some coffee In my cup! I see you already have yours And you like to drink it black sir, But I really need the cream. If I don’t have it, it’s too bitter And I hate to be a quitter, So let’s go and find a cow! So here’s to you my new friend You can read your poem again then, You may pause to take a sip, You should have blown across the top I tried to warn you friend to stop, Now you’ve gone and burnt your lip!
